Highwood's Rosey's MS Foundation Holds First Benefit Walk to Find a Cure
On Sunday, April 10th 2016, Rosey's MS Foundation debuts "Nip MS in the Bud Walk/Run for a Cure."

Rosey's M.S. Foundation, based in Highwood, seeks to find a cure for Multiple Sclerosis and other auto-immune diseases and on April 10, 2106, will debut its first "Nip MS In the Bud Walk/Run at Chicago's Botanic Garden. Registration begins at 7:30 am, the walk begins at 8:30 am.
To give a face to the disease, Rosey's highlights the struggle of Mark Rosenblum, who has fought this disease for 29 years.
All funds raised by the walk/run go directly to support M.S. research.
